Defense IT Spending Market: Growth, Trends, and Recent Developments
The global Defense IT Spending Market is witnessing steady expansion as nations increasingly prioritize digital transformation, cybersecurity, and advanced defense technologies to strengthen national security frameworks. Defense IT spending refers to investments made by military and defense organizations in information technology systems, including cybersecurity solutions, cloud computing, data analytics, communication systems, and IT infrastructure. These systems are essential for modern warfare, intelligence operations, logistics, and defense communication networks.

Market Overview and Growth Outlook
The Defense IT Spending Market has been experiencing consistent growth due to rising geopolitical tensions, increasing cyber threats, and the modernization of military infrastructure. According to industry estimates, the market was valued at over USD 104.2 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ach around USD 142.2 billion by 2034, growing at a CAGR of approximately 3.41% during 2026–2034.
Another analysis indicates similar growth patterns, with strong investments in cybersecurity, IT infrastructure, cloud computing, and intelligence systems driving expansion. The market is also characterized by long procurement cycles, high-security requirements, and heavy reliance on government defense budgets, making it both stable and strategically important.
Overall, defense IT spending continues to grow steadily as governments worldwide focus on digital battlefield capabilities, secure communication networks, and AI-powered defense systems.
Key Market Drivers
- Rising Cybersecurity Threats
One of the strongest drivers of defense IT spending is the increasing frequency and sophistication of cyberattacks. Governments are investing heavily in cybersecurity frameworks to protect classified data, military communication networks, and critical infrastructure. Cyber warfare has become a major concern, making cybersecurity solutions a top priority.
- Military Modernization Programs
Countries across North America, Europe, and Asia-Pacific are actively modernizing their defense systems. Traditional military infrastructure is being replaced or upgraded with advanced IT-based systems such as command-and-control platforms, battlefield management systems, and cloud-based defense networks.
- Adoption of AI and Advanced Technologies
Artificial intelligence (AI), machine learning, big data analytics, and automation are transforming defense operations. These technologies enhance surveillance, predictive maintenance, decision-making, and real-time intelligence analysis, significantly increasing IT spending in defense organizations.
- Geopolitical Tensions
Ongoing conflicts and global instability are pushing governments to strengthen their defense capabilities. This has led to increased budgets for IT systems that support intelligence gathering, secure communications, and autonomous defense systems.
Market Segmentation
The Defense IT Spending Market can be segmented into several key categories:
- By Component: Hardware, Software, and Services
- By Application: Cybersecurity, IT Infrastructure, Defense Cloud Computing, Data Analytics, Logistics & Asset Management, and others
- By End User: Defense Forces and Civilian Defense Agencies
Among these, cybersecurity and IT infrastructure dominate the market due to their critical role in protecting defense systems and enabling digital transformation.

Regional Insights
- North America leads the market due to high defense budgets, strong technological infrastructure, and the presence of major defense contractors.
- Europe is experiencing increased spending driven by NATO modernization programs and rising security concerns.
- Asia-Pacific is emerging as a fast-growing region due to increased military investments by countries like India, China, Japan, and South Korea.
- Middle East and Africa are also witnessing rising defense IT investments due to regional instability and modernization initiatives.

Recent Developments in the Market
Recent years have seen significant developments in the Defense IT Spending Market, particularly in areas of AI integration, cybersecurity enhancement, and digital transformation.
- Increased AI Integration in Defense Systems
AI-powered defense systems are being widely adopted for surveillance, autonomous weapons, intelligence analysis, and decision-making. Governments are increasingly investing in AI-based military platforms to enhance operational efficiency.
- Expansion of Defense Cloud Computing
Cloud computing is becoming a key component of defense IT infrastructure. It allows secure data storage, real-time communication, and faster information sharing across military units, improving coordination during operations.
- Growth in Cyber Defense Programs
With cyber threats escalating, defense agencies are expanding cyber defense budgets significantly. Advanced threat detection systems, encryption technologies, and zero-trust security frameworks are being implemented globally.
- Adoption of Autonomous and Unmanned Systems
Modern defense strategies are incorporating drones, autonomous vehicles, and robotic systems. These systems rely heavily on IT infrastructure for communication, navigation, and data processing, contributing to increased IT spending.
- Public-Private Collaboration
Defense organizations are increasingly collaborating with technology companies to develop advanced IT solutions. Major tech firms are playing a critical role in providing cloud services, cybersecurity tools, and AI platforms tailored for military use.
Future Outlook
The future of the Defense IT Spending Market looks promising, driven by continuous technological innovation and increasing global defense budgets. The shift toward digital warfare, AI-enabled military systems, and cyber defense strategies will further accelerate IT investments.
However, challenges such as digital sovereignty concerns, data security risks, and high implementation costs may slightly restrain growth. Despite these challenges, the demand for secure, intelligent, and highly integrated defense IT systems is expected to remain strong.
